logo

Output 8529367bc5962495d9eb661b70ca872dd97acff5e7682958fa6f822d0ee438a5:1

value
28755696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 164902370296dd953c4bd1ef6fae6e90fb69f46b OP_EQUALVERIFY OP_CHECKSIG
address
132qKx7vSFo526PZmnQFWxmDPTTM6cdv87
transaction
8529367bc5962495d9eb661b70ca872dd97acff5e7682958fa6f822d0ee438a5